# #gHashtag warms up Berlin for Drop Dead Festival The Berlin-based **BL4CK M4G1CK** collective, creators of the popular-underground [**PURGE**][1] bleakrave events, are returning for their genre-reconceptualist party [#gHashtag][2] (pronounced like GASH). They're joined by the creator of the international art music festival Drop Dead, now celebrating its 10th anniversary and in Berlin for the second year in a row, who is launching her new party **The Future Was Now**. Described as the kind of party where you can hear just as much coldwave as grime, it's a theme that's perfectly in tone with a festival as diverse as Drop Dead (the 30+ band lineup includes **[Pictureplane][3], [Crim3s][4], [Deathface][5]**, **Black Rain**, and **Dandi Wind** as well as '80s underground legends like **Lene Lovich, Sad Lovers & Giants**, and **Kas Product**) and after [last year][6] we definitely can't wait for more. The party, which is being launched as a warmup for Drop Dead's [October 31-November 4th dates][7], takes place Saturday the 29th in Neukölln's vast CUBE club and features two floors. The #gHashtag side, which has the support of **[Sick Girls][8]**, Small But Hard's **[Die Soon][9]**, and **[Dreea][10]** (who you might recognize as **Zebra Katz**'s recent DJ support), will likely be playing quite a lot of goth, future screw, hip-hop and aggressive bass, while we can expect more of a dark electro vibe from The Future Was Now (their live performances include Philly-based psychedelic house-rapper [**Mr. Manic**][11] and Greek post-punk act [**†**{::}**Flesh United**{::}**†**][12]).
